Mavis Tires & Brakes is one of the nation’s largest independent tire retailers, offering top-brand tires plus auto services like brakes, alignments, oil changes, batteries, suspension, and exhaust repair. With a wide selection backed by our tire price match guarantee, Mavis Tires & Brakes delivers trusted service and value. Come visit us today at Mavis Tires & Brakes in Decatur.

    Had the best experience at this location. The staff was patient and took great care of me. I own a VW ID.4 I bought a year ago used from Carvana. Didn’t notice I had wheel locks on my car. Driving down the highway I hear some noise that I think is someone else’s car and I am like yeesh they need to get that muffler fixed then I realize it’s me. I get off the highway park my car and my tire is gone!!! Peeled off the wheel. There is a little piece of tire on the edges of the wheels protecting the wheel. I find out then the car does not come with a spare tire but some fix a flat tire stuff and a pump. Kind of hard to use that without a tire. And on top of that the previous owner took the dang wheel lock key. No big deal. I’ve lost my wheel lock key on my Toyota before called the dealership got a replacement. I call VW and they are like nope we don’t sell those but you can come in and we will take them off for 175-200 bucks, and the tire for your car starts at 400!!!! I’m like nope can’t do it. I call Carvana which I can’t talk to anyone to I have to do a whole chat thing and they say well you had 7 days to let us know about anything missing on your car for us to do anything about it. So good luck. I call around and nobody has my tire in stock I call this location they tell me we don’t have it but we can get it the next day. Done deal!! tow truck let’s go!! We get there they tell me we should have you ready to go the next day. I completely forgot about the wheel lock key. They call me I say let me go to the VW dealership because clearly I’m talking to the wrong people. I get there they tell me the same dang story. My mind is blown. I go by to tell the folks at Mavis that I’m working on it and they are like ok cool deal. I end up buying a wheel key off Amazon after a good hour of searching the internet. It cost around 13 dollars. Took it to Mavis they were able to take them off and replace with regular wheel studs and I’m back riding. Took about a whole week. But the shop was patient and kind and fair with me. I will definitely recommend business to them and go back
